House Manager Personal Assistant Opening for Fun and Fabulous Couple

Open

Posted : 06/11/26

A dynamic couple is seeking an exceptional House Manager Personal Assistant to help manage a small home in West Hollywood and an expansive property in Bel Air during what promises to be one of the most exciting years of their lives!

They recently leased a spectacular Bel Air estate where they will host their wedding, welcome family and friends from around the world, and celebrate a year full of gatherings, milestones, and unforgettable events. They are looking for a highly organized, resourceful professional who loves creating seamless experiences, takes pride in hospitality, and genuinely enjoys taking care of VIP guests.

This is a hands-on role that combines household management, personal assistance, guest relations, vendor coordination, and event support. Responsibilities include overseeing household vendors, managing maintenance projects, keeping both properties organized and guest-ready, stocking refrigerators and household supplies, coordinating deliveries and returns, handling errands, assisting with scheduling and logistics, and serving as the go-to person for day-to-day operations.

The ideal candidate is a natural host with outstanding local knowledge and a strong network of trusted vendors, caterers, florists, rental companies, maintenance professionals, and service providers. Experience coordinating events, managing guest stays, sending invitations, tracking RSVPs, and helping execute celebrations is highly valued.

The schedule is generally Monday through Friday during standard business hours, with flexibility to assist during special events, guest visits, or occasional emergencies. Compensation is expected to fall in the $50 hour range depending on experience, along with PTO and benefits.

We are seeking someone with substantial local household experience, impeccable references, exceptional organizational skills, and the highest level of discretion and trustworthiness. The right candidate will be proactive, detail-oriented, calm under pressure, and capable of keeping multiple moving pieces organized while making everything look effortless.

Los Altos family hiring a part-time House Manager

Open

Posted : 05/26/26

One of our fun new clients is looking for a house manager and personal assistant. Both parents work and while they do fine on the day to day, they have many projects that pile up. Their primary house is in Los Altos, CA and they have a weekend place 25 minutes away up on Skyline in Woodside. Ideally would like someone to work about 20 hours a week on average. Most work is time flexible and they are fine if someone wants to shift work around throughout the week or month to fit their schedule. They do have a Housekeeper, and if you love to cook this could be a full time job as they would love help with that (just for mom and dad).

Here are some example responsibilities:

• Project Research to Hiring: Do the initial legwork to find and screen specialized help when needed. For example, you might look into landscape crews, or compare quotes from contractors, presenting us with the best options.
• Managing Household Help: Act as the main point of contact for our regular vendors, including housecleaners and gardeners, to ensure tasks are completed correctly.
• Home Organization: Partner with us to tackle clutter, organize storage spaces, and streamline rooms. You won’t be doing the heavy housecleaning yourself, but you will help make decisions and direct the cleaning staff on where things go. We are looking for help selling some items we no longer need.
• Travel to Reservations: Research and book vacation logistics, including flights, hotels, and restaurant reservations.
• Errands to Gifting: Handle routine tasks like going to the post office or picking up specific orders. Keep track of family, friend, and employee milestones to help pick out, purchase, and send gifts for birthdays and holidays.
• Vehicle Logistics to Maintenance: Drop off and pick up family and project vehicles for regular service, detailing, and repairs. You will deal directly with mechanics and service advisors, so you need to be able to talk about car maintenance knowledgeably to ensure we get fair pricing and quality work. Need someone who can drive a manual transmission and who I can trust with high value cars. Hourly rate between $65 $75!

Incredible Principal hiring his forever Personal Assistant in gorgeous Hillsborough

Filled

Posted : 12/01/25

An established UHNW family is seeking a proactive, highly organized, and experienced Executive to Personal Assistant who can also serve as a Family Assistant and House Manager. The role is based in Hillsborough, with responsibilities extending to properties in Carmel and Lake Tahoe. This is a hands-on, fast-paced position that requires a true multitasker who can ‘wear many hats’ and take initiative without constant direction.

Position: Executive to Personal Assistant Family Assistant to House Manager
Location: Hillsborough, CA (Primary Residence)
Compensation: $130,000–$150,000 DOE (more for the right person!)
Schedule: Full-time, Monday–Friday, ~7:30 AM to 4:00–6:00 PM (Flexibility Required)


Key Responsibilities:
• Administrative Support:
◦ Executive assistant duties for the principal (calendar management, scheduling, travel coordination)
◦ Daily check-ins and coordination with household team members
◦ Maintaining comprehensive and accurate family calendars (children’s activities are a priority)
• Household to Family Management:
◦ Oversee and coordinate with vendors for all property maintenance (including an 8-bedroom, 10-bath primary home)
◦ Liaise with executive housekeeper and housekeeping staff
◦ Assist with packing, stocking, errands, and household organization
◦ Ensure children’s gear and needs are managed for all activities and outings
• Travel to Property Oversight:
◦ Pre-arrival setup and post-departure wrap-up for Carmel and Tahoe homes (stocking, fresh flowers, organizing)
◦ Coordinate any travel needs for the family and guests (up to 9 people when traveling together)
◦ Stay ahead of maintenance, renovation needs, or emergency situations across homes
• Family to Lifestyle Support:
◦ Assist with logistics for the children (ages 12–19), including scheduling, gear prep, and activity management
◦ Occasional support for the principal’s elderly mother
◦ Work closely with the principal’s girlfriend and her 3 children
◦ Coordinate with the live-in au pair (from Italy)
Ideal Candidate Will Have:
• 5plus years of experience supporting UHNW families or senior executives
• Strong administrative, organizational, and multitasking skills
• Familiarity with managing multiple homes and complex schedules
• High emotional intelligence, discretion, and professionalism
• A proactive, ‘get it done’ mindset—no task too big or small
• Tech savvy and calendar management expertise (Google Calendar, etc.)
• Ability to work closely with the existing family office and household team
• Local to Hillsborough or surrounding areas (no bridge commuters preferred)
Additional Details:
• Payroll employee with drug screening required
• Candidate must be highly resourceful and detail-oriented
• Some flexibility for evenings or weekend travel prep when needed
• Preference for someone younger, high-energy, and adaptable
• Must be local and live in the Peninsula

Estate manager needed for very busy family in Brentwood

Filled

Posted : 11/11/24

This is a very busy family with a lot going on so you need to be proactive, beyond organized, MAC SAVVY, love to travel, flexible, and go with the flow! One minute you could be taking the kids to school (11 and 15) and the next you could be overseeing a large project in New York. You should have least 5 plus years experience as a professionally family assistant or house manager – but you should be open to managing the kids – The family has several homes, as well as a kid in college, so there is a lot of travel. The gentleman in the house is very busy in the entertainment world, so you will be handling his travel calendar and coordinating with the family. Have a warm energy but a thick skin and can handle lots of balls in the air! Family is looking to hire ASAP! Pay is DOE!  

Specific work includes:
-Implementing Systems to organize, track and follow up on the whole family work flow. 
-Daily managing of personal, professional and school calendars
-Managing household Staff as needed (a chef and two housekeepers)
-Coordinating with property managers in the upkeep of 4 different homes
-Help Plan family and business travel
-Maintain and organize house files
-Analyze spending, review monthly bills, and evaluate where to save – coordinate with business managers
-Holiday card roll out and gift organization
-Assisting in the management of the principal’s side projects, shows, travel, and health.
-Assisting in the scheduling of family doctors appointments.
-Running errands, returning items, etc
-Pinch hit when needed to pick up kids, arranging for outside drivers as needed.
-Coordinating and managing mini storage usage and its contents (which have been visually catalogued already) for seasonal drop offs.
-Much of this work could be streamlined to fit within the standard work week.
